About the Location -
Stenalees is a traditional Cornish village offering a welcoming community atmosphere, with a village hall and primary school. The neighbouring village of Bugle provides convenient day-to-day facilities, including a Co-op, village store, hairdressers, and takeaway establishments.

The nearby market town of St Austell, approximately three miles away, offers a comprehensive range of amenities. These include a mainline railway station with direct services to London Paddington, as well as a leisure centre, library, cinema, bowling alley, and a variety of pubs and eateries.

Approximately four miles away lies the picturesque and historic harbour of Charlestown, renowned for its charming Georgian character. Frequently used as a filming location for period dramas, Charlestown is highly sought after for its scenic setting and selection of quality restaurants.
